What is Homesteading?

What is Homesteading? Homesteading is a lifestyle of self-sufficiency and sustainability, where individuals or families strive to live more independently by producing their own food, generating their own energy, and minimizing reliance on external resources. This often involves practices such as gardening, raising livestock, food preservation, renewable energy use, and DIY construction and repairs. Rooted…
